Solid home form

Despite Leicester sitting 15th in the Premier League table, their form at the King Power Stadium this season has been pretty good.

The Foxes have won five and drawn three of their ten league games at home, with West Brom and Everton the only sides to leave the King Power with all three points.

Not only that, but they beat Manchester City 4-2 back on December 10, and took a point off Arsenal at home right at the start of the campaign.

The Foxes are a different animal at home, and have proven that they can mix it with the top sides at the King Power Stadium this season – that will give them great confidence going into a meeting with the league leaders this evening.
